Voice Over Protocol Voice Over Protocol. A codec that uses Internet Protocol (IP) may be used in remote broadcasts, as studio/transmitter links (STLs) or for studio-to-studio audio distribution. Audio over IP (AoIP) is a technology that allows for the transmission of high-quality, low-latency audio signals over Internet Protocol (IP) networks
